Exchange Agreements

What are Exchange Agreements?
North American Exchanges require all individuals who access real-time quotes to complete an Exchange Agreement. You are required to consent to the Terms and Conditions outlined in the Exchange Agreements in order to access real-time quotes online. The agreement exempts the Exchange from liability, in the event that there are errors in the data, and prevents the resale and/or redistribution of real-time quotes.

Who is asking for my consent to Exchange Agreements?
BMO InvestorLine is requesting your consent on behalf of SunGard Market Data Services, our real-time quote provider and the following exchanges: The Canadian Exchange Group (Toronto Stock Exchange Inc. (TSX) and the Canadian Venture Exchange Inc., Bourse de Montréal Inc. (Montreal Exchange (ME)), The New York Stock Exchange (NYSE), The Nasdaq Stock Market (NASDAQ) and The Options Price Reporting Authority (OPRA).

We are asking you to provide your consent to all Exchange Agreements to continue to receive real-time quote service. Copies of all the Agreements are available in PDF format for you to view, print or save.

What happens when I sign into my account?
You will be presented with the individual Exchange Agreements and asked to agree/consent to each agreement. Upon consenting to all agreements you will gain access real-time quotes and online trading of equities and options. If you do not accept all exchange agreements, you will not be able to access equity and option trading online. The actual process of reviewing and consenting may take anywhere from 5 to 20 minutes.

I don't trade options, so why am I being asked to sign the options agreements?
Even if you don't trade options, as a BMO InvestorLine client, you have access to real-time options quotes as part of our real-time quote service. In order to provide you with uninterrupted service, you will need to consent to all Exchange Agreements.

I have more than one account, do I have to accept the agreements for each account?
If you sign-in with your User ID, the consent that you provide is applied to all of your linked accounts. If you link additional accounts to your User ID in the future, you will not be asked to provide consent again. If you sign-in with an account, and you have more than one account with us, you will need to consent to these agreements for each individual account.
